A Lifetime of Public Safety

John's career in Marine Patrol and State Police shaped his legislative focus on keeping families and communities safe. His work ensures victims are supported and our waters are secure.

Victim Report Fairness

Safer Boating

Protecting Children

Prime sponsor of HB 218, guaranteeing crime victims free access to police investigative reports. A straightforward question of fairness.

Prime-sponsored legislation strengthening boating-accident reporting requirements, a natural extension of his Marine Patrol service.

Supported legislation strengthening automobile-restraint requirements for children under two, ensuring their safety on our roads.

Accountable & Responsive

Government That Works for You

John has supported stronger conflict-of-interest protections for local planning and zoning, and additional tools for municipalities. He builds consensus across party lines, focusing on solving problems that matter to residents.

As Vice Chair of the House Municipal and County Government Committee, John works directly on issues affecting towns like Wolfeboro. His approach is practical, not ideological, ensuring state decisions benefit local communities.
